Getting Started with the 12 Weeks In Days Program
Before diving into the program, it's essential to understand the basic structure and how to get started. Here are the steps to begin your 12 Weeks In Days journey:
Assess Your Current Fitness Level
Start by evaluating your current fitness level. This will help you set realistic goals and tailor the program to your needs. Consider factors such as your weight, body fat percentage, muscle strength, and cardiovascular endurance.
Set Clear Goals
Define what you want to achieve with the 12 Weeks In Days program. Whether it's losing weight, building muscle, or improving endurance, having clear goals will keep you focused and motivated.
Create a Daily Plan
Break down your goals into daily tasks. For example, if your goal is to lose weight, you might include daily activities like a 30-minute walk, a balanced diet, and adequate hydration. If you're aiming to build muscle, your daily plan might include strength training exercises and a protein-rich diet.
Track Your Progress
Regularly track your progress to stay motivated and make adjustments as needed. Keep a journal or use a fitness app to record your daily activities, measurements, and any changes in your fitness level.

Sample Daily Plan for the 12 Weeks In Days Program
Here's a sample daily plan to give you an idea of what your 12 Weeks In Days program might look like. This plan is designed for someone looking to lose weight and improve overall fitness:
| Day | Activity | Duration |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Monday | Cardio (e.g., jogging, cycling) | 30 minutes | Moderate intensity |
| Tuesday | Strength Training (e.g., squats, lunges) | 30 minutes | Focus on lower body |
| Wednesday | Rest or Light Activity (e.g., walking) | 20 minutes | Active recovery |
| Thursday | Cardio (e.g., swimming, dancing) | 30 minutes | Moderate intensity |
| Friday | Strength Training (e.g., push-ups, pull-ups) | 30 minutes | Focus on upper body |
| Saturday | High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) | 20 minutes | Short bursts of high intensity |
| Sunday | Rest or Light Activity (e.g., yoga) | 20 minutes | Active recovery |
This sample plan can be adjusted based on your specific goals and fitness level. The key is to ensure that you are consistently active and making progress towards your goals.
Tips for Success in the 12 Weeks In Days Program
To maximize your success with the 12 Weeks In Days program, consider the following tips:
- Stay Consistent: Consistency is crucial for seeing results. Make sure to stick to your daily plan as much as possible.
- Listen to Your Body: Pay attention to how your body feels and make adjustments as needed. If you're feeling overly fatigued, take a rest day.
-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water throughout the day to support your fitness goals and overall health.
- Eat a Balanced Diet: Fuel your body with nutritious foods that support your fitness goals. Avoid processed foods and focus on whole, natural ingredients.
- Get Enough Sleep: Adequate sleep is essential for recovery and overall health.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ep per night.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them
While the 12 Weeks In Days program is designed to be manageable, you may encounter challenges along the way. Here are some common obstacles and how to overcome them:
Lack of Motivation
It's normal to experience a lack of motivation at times. To stay motivated, set small, achievable goals and celebrate your progress along the way. Surround yourself with supportive people who can encourage you and keep you accountable.
Time Constraints
Finding time for daily activities can be challenging, especially with a busy schedule. Prioritize your fitness goals and schedule your activities in advance. Even short bursts of exercise can make a difference, so find ways to incorporate physical activity into your daily routine.
Plateaus
It's common to hit a plateau where progress seems to stall. To overcome this, mix up your routine by trying new exercises or increasing the intensity of your workouts. Also, ensure that you're getting enough rest and proper nutrition to support your fitness goals.
